


Shared accommodation | London

Homestay | London

Homestay | London (NW1 3RA)



Homestay | London (NW2 6RY)



Homestay | London (EC1M 4EH)



Homestay | London



Homestay | London | 55 M2



Homestay | England (NW6 7TS)



Shared accommodation | London (E3 2LH)



Shared accommodation | Londres



Shared accommodation | London (NW2 4NS)



Shared accommodation | London



Shared accommodation | Londres (W9 1QP)



Homestay | London (W2 3UA) | 65 M2



Homestay | London


Shared accommodation | London (E3 3TB)



Shared accommodation | Londres (E1 2LP)



Homestay | London